Default Rock Quarry has me stumped...

Hey guys. I got to fish this quarry lake for the first time today and had no luck. It's very deep, I'd guess around 25-30 feet deep and seems to be like a big hole with no vegetation or no real structure. I was wondering what you guys would try here in this situation. Water temp. is around hi 40's and clear. I tried a spro lipless crank, Rapala DT16, LC pointer, texas rigged tube w/ 1/4 oz weight. I wanted to try a carolina rig but didn't have time. Any help would be appreciated. I'm stumped on this one!!!
